Maternal lipids and leptin concentrations are associated with large-for-gestational-age births: a prospective cohort study.

Abstract

The change in maternal lipid, leptin and adiponectin concentrations during pregnancy and infant birth weight (BW) is still poorly characterized. Thus, the aim of the study was to evaluate the association of maternal lipids, leptin and adiponectin throughout pregnancy with large-for-gestational-age (LGA) births and BW z-score. A prospective cohort of 199 mothers was followed during pregnancy in Rio de Janeiro, Brazil. The statistical analyses comprised multiple logistic and linear regression. Women delivered 36 LGA and 11 small-for-gestational-age newborns. HDL-c rate of change throughout pregnancy was negatively associated with BW z-score (β = -1.99; p = 0.003) and the delivery of a LGA newborn (OR = 0.02; p = 0.043). Pregnancy baseline concentration of log leptin was positively associated (OR = 3.92; p = 0.025) with LGA births. LDL-c rate of change throughout pregnancy was positively associated with BW z-score (β = 0.31; p = 0.004). Log triglycerides and log adiponectin were not significantly associated with BW z-score or LGA birth. In conclusion, a higher log leptin pregnancy baseline concentration and a lower HDL-c rate of change during pregnancy were associated with higher odds of having a LGA newborn. These maternal biomarkers are important to foetal growth and could be used in prenatal care as an additional strategy to screen women at risk of inadequate BW.

摘要

怀孕期间母体脂质、瘦素和脂联素浓度的变化以及婴儿出生体重(BW)仍然知之甚少。因此,本研究旨在评估整个孕期母体脂质、瘦素和脂联素与巨大儿(LGA)出生和 BW z 评分的关系。一项前瞻性队列研究在巴西里约热内卢对 199 名孕妇进行了孕期随访。统计分析包括多重逻辑回归和线性回归。共有 36 名孕妇分娩 LGA 新生儿,11 名孕妇分娩 SGA 新生儿。整个孕期 HDL-c 浓度的变化与 BW z 评分呈负相关(β=-1.99;p=0.003),与 LGA 新生儿的分娩呈负相关(OR=0.02;p=0.043)。妊娠基线瘦素的对数浓度与 LGA 分娩呈正相关(OR=3.92;p=0.025)。整个孕期 LDL-c 浓度的变化与 BW z 评分呈正相关(β=0.31;p=0.004)。log 甘油三酯和 log 脂联素与 BW z 评分或 LGA 出生无显著相关性。总之,妊娠基线时较高的 log 瘦素浓度和较低的 HDL-c 浓度变化与 LGA 新生儿的高风险相关。这些母体生物标志物与胎儿生长有关,可作为产前保健的额外策略,用于筛查 BW 不足的高危妇女。
